Red Flags to Watch Out For:
- Suspicious sender email:听The sender's email address is not associated with 91亚色鈥檚 official IT services (email was听NOT听sent from an @yorku.ca address).
- Urgency and financial motivation:听The email pressures you to act quickly, using the false promise of disclosing details pertaining to a salary increase.
- Request for personal details:听91亚色 would听NEVER听ask for passwords, Duo/MFA passcodes, or other sensitive information via email.
